Q: Is 3,874,730 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,874,730 is a composite number.

Why is 3,874,730 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,874,730 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 43 86 215 430 9,011 18,022 45,055 90,110 387,473 774,946 1,937,365 and 3,874,730, with no remainder.

Since 3,874,730 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,874,730, it is a composite number.
